Transaction 7dd2896272bfe6173a2d65f5c32cbd290e3e3fbaaa156c65ff83d8ea9c79d569
1 Input
1 Output
-
7dd2896272bfe6173a2d65f5c32cbd290e3e3fbaaa156c65ff83d8ea9c79d569:0
- value
- 1693602
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ca4892010b81e07622c2d2018e1a5445ebe585c1
- address
- bc1qefyfyqgts8s8vgkz6gqcuxj5gh47tpwpqpj94x